Grocery shopping in Bali offers a unique blend of experiences, where the comforts of Western supermarkets meet the vibrant, rich tapestry of local markets. While the convenience of large Western-style stores like Pepito or Bintang Supermarket is tempting—stocking familiar brands and imported products—it's the bustling local markets that truly capture the essence of Balinese life. If you're searching for Western snacks, cereals, or specialty items, larger supermarkets in Bali have you covered, but be prepared for higher price tags on imported goods. For families visiting with picky eaters or dietary constraints, these stores are a lifesaver. However, embracing the local side of grocery shopping can provide an entirely different kind of adventure—at a fraction of the cost. Local markets, like the famous Pasar Badung in Denpasar or Ubud Traditional Art Market, offer fresh tropical produce like mangosteen, dragon fruit, and rambutan at unbeatable prices. You’ll also find fragrant spices, exotic Balinese coffee, and the ever-popular sambal (a spicy chili paste)—perfect as edible souvenirs or for whipping up a delicious meal in your villa. Don’t forget to haggle at local markets—it’s part of the experience! And while you’re at it, try street-side warungs (small local shops) for unique snacks like banana chips or cassava crackers.
